Output 15b19f93e9c285816104f7c01fa64a95eb4f45a0f54e5e5c59b600e6c7622e42:14

value
914495786
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a5a3d2ee86599697c4cebf50f91633c458f5c7a OP_EQUAL
address
MPRuCxStwCtwdXnoR3vZqszp6TkbLGahDK
transaction
15b19f93e9c285816104f7c01fa64a95eb4f45a0f54e5e5c59b600e6c7622e42
spent
true